The Island
Evergreen forest
The Island is located at Thompson Bend on the Yarra River at Warrandyte, Victoria, Australia, approximately 24 kilometres north-east of Melbourne. It was created by gold miners in 1859–60, during the Victorian gold rush.
Warrandyte High School
School
Warrandyte High School is a high school in Warrandyte, Victoria, Australia. Established as only a few portable classrooms in 1978, it now comprises two main buildings and many semi-permanent portables set on a hillside on the southern slopes of the Yarra River, west of the main township of Warrandyte.
